Department Profile:
Sponsored Programs Accounting is primarily responsible for managing the restricted funds of Mississippi State University. This includes calculating and posting overhead, invoicing the appropriate agencies, monitoring timely receipt of the funds, and preparing financial reports for external agencies. Additionally, our office coordinates the time and effort reporting cycle, processes cost transfers, performs non-sufficient fund checking on restricted funds and continuously monitors accounts for compliance purposes.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
1. Assist with necessary paperwork to process subawards in our system and review subaward invoices to ensure adherence to the terms and conditions of the award. 2. Process a high volume of Accounts Receivables to include checks and wire transfers. 3. Complete appropriate forms and journal entries for review and posting to the General Ledger. 4. Prepare invoices, financial reports, and agency forms on a monthly, quarterly, or annual basis per the terms and conditions of the award. Reports are submitted to the Senior Accountant for review and then submitted to the sponsoring agency. 5. Processor for payment requests, financials, and other documentation. 6. Facilitate the Time & Effort Reporting process. 7. Scan and index documentation to the electronic database. 8. Prepare and/or key journal entries as needed. 9. Handle all purchases for the department and maintain the budget. 10. Performs related duties as assigned.
